The Executive Development Programme in Urban Hydrology Best Practices for Professionals is a certificate course designed to empower professionals with the latest urban hydrology principles and techniques. This program emphasizes the importance of effective water management in urban areas, addressing critical issues such as flooding, water scarcity, and pollution.

With increasing urbanization and climate change, the demand for skilled urban hydrology professionals is at an all-time high. By enrolling in this course, learners will gain essential skills to tackle complex water management challenges, preparing them for leadership roles in engineering, environmental, and urban planning sectors. Key learning objectives include understanding urban hydrological processes, applying best practices in stormwater management, and designing sustainable urban drainage systems. By the end of the course, learners will be equipped with the knowledge and tools to create resilient urban environments, driving their careers forward in this growing field.

โ€ข Introduction to Urban Hydrology: Understanding the fundamentals of urban hydrology, its importance, and the role of best practices. โ€ข Urban Water Cycle: Exploring the urban water cycle, including sources, distribution, use, and disposal of water in urban areas. โ€ข Urban Flood Management: Examining the causes, impacts, and strategies for managing urban floods, including floodplain management, structural and non-structural measures. โ€ข Stormwater Management: Investigating the techniques for managing stormwater, including green infrastructure, low impact development, and best management practices. โ€ข Water Sensitive Urban Design: Delving into the principles and practices of water-sensitive urban design, including integrated water management, source control, and water conservation. โ€ข Climate Change and Urban Hydrology: Analyzing the impact of climate change on urban hydrology, including the effects of extreme weather events, sea-level rise, and changing precipitation patterns. โ€ข Smart Urban Hydrology: Examining the role of technology, data, and sensors in modern urban hydrology, including real-time monitoring, predictive modeling, and decision support systems. โ€ข Policy and Regulation: Exploring the policy and regulatory frameworks that govern urban hydrology, including water rights, permitting, and compliance. โ€ข Stakeholder Engagement: Understanding the importance of engaging stakeholders in urban hydrology projects, including public education, community outreach, and collaborative decision-making.
